Mark Trautwein is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ology and Cell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Mark Trautwein has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 425 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Molecular Biology, 4 papers in Oncology and 4 papers in Cell Biology. Recurrent topics in Mark Trautwein’s work include Fungal and yeast genetics research (4 papers), Cellular transport and secretion (4 papers) and R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(3 papers). Mark Trautwein is often cited by papers focused on Fungal and yeast genetics research (4 papers), Cellular transport and secretion (4 papers) and R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(3 papers). Mark Trautwein coll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Switzerland. Mark Trautwein's co-authors include Anne Spang, Robert Gauss, Thomas Sommer, Jörn Dengjel, Thomas W. Sturgill, Michael N. Hall, Dietmar E. Martin, Adiel Cohen, Christina Schindler and Enno Hartmann and has published in prestigious journals such as The EMBO Journal, PLoS ONE and Biochemistry.
